Part 2: The Beginning of the End

The Genesis of the Virus: Nebros’ Discovery In the underground laboratories of the Global Scientific Coalition (GSC), Nebros’ team worked tirelessly. Data streamed from satellites and telescopes, analyzing the alien signals that had first revealed HMPV-X’s extraterrestrial origins. Days turned into nights as Nebros combed through evidence, each discovery pushing him closer to a horrifying realization: HMPV-X was not just an experiment. It was a prelude to something far worse.

The signals carried coded messages, which, when deciphered, revealed an unsettling timeline. The alien species responsible for the virus, known as the Sentarians, had been observing Earth for centuries. They considered Earth’s biosphere to be a petri dish—a resource to refine their bioweapons. HMPV-X was not the first of their experiments, but it was the most devastating, targeting both biological and psychological resilience.

Nebros’ findings hinted at the Sentarians’ motives: their own planet was dying, ravaged by environmental collapse and overpopulation. They needed a new home, and Earth, weakened by its ecological crises, was the perfect target.

Humanity’s Complicity As Nebros’ research deepened, he couldn’t ignore an uncomfortable truth. Humanity had created the conditions that made Earth vulnerable. Decades of environmental exploitation, corporate greed, and political apathy had turned the planet into a shadow of its former self.

The virus thrived in polluted air and water, its mutations accelerated by the very toxins humans had unleashed. Nebros’ findings became a double-edged sword: while they exposed the Sentarians’ plans, they also highlighted humanity’s role in its downfall. Could humanity unite to fight an alien enemy when it had already waged war against itself?

The Sentinel Initiative In a desperate bid to counter the Sentarians, global leaders launched the Sentinel Initiative, an unprecedented collaboration between nations. Combining Earth’s remaining resources and the brightest minds from NASA, ISRO, Tesla, and other institutions, the initiative aimed to develop a countermeasure: Project Eden.

Project Eden’s goal was twofold. First, to engineer a bioweapon capable of neutralizing HMPV-X without harming Earth’s remaining biodiversity. Second, to develop advanced defense systems to detect and repel future alien incursions. Nebros was appointed as the lead scientist, but the weight of responsibility threatened to crush him. Every failure meant more lives lost, more families torn apart.

The Rise of the Resistance Amidst the chaos, a resistance movement emerged. Calling themselves the Earthkeepers, they believed the Sentinel Initiative was a distraction. Instead of relying on technology and militarization, they advocated for a return to harmony with nature. Their leader, an enigmatic figure named Lira, claimed to have discovered ancient knowledge that could counter the Sentarians’ plans. Lira’s charisma and the movement’s growing influence added another layer of complexity to Nebros’ mission.

While some saw the Earthkeepers as radicals, Nebros couldn’t ignore their message. Could the key to humanity’s survival lie in its forgotten past rather than its technological future? Torn between the Sentinel Initiative’s promises and the Earthkeepers’ ideals, Nebros faced an impossible choice.

The Sentarians’ Ultimatum Just as hope began to stir, the Sentarians made their move. A massive mothership appeared in Earth’s orbit, its shadow stretching across continents. Through hacked communication networks, they broadcast a chilling message: humanity had one year to surrender Earth, or face total annihilation.

The ultimatum sent shockwaves around the globe. Panic erupted as people scrambled for answers. Governments declared martial law, while doomsday cults preached the end of days. Amid the chaos, Nebros found a sliver of hope in the most unlikely place: the Earthkeepers’ archives. Ancient texts and artifacts hinted at a connection between Earth and the Sentarians, a shared history that could hold the key to their defeat.

A Glimpse of Unity Despite the looming threat, humanity began to rally. Rival nations set aside their differences, corporations redirected profits to fund relief efforts, and grassroots movements inspired acts of kindness and solidarity. For the first time in decades, humanity glimpsed what it could achieve when united.

Nebros knew this fragile unity was their greatest weapon. But time was running out. With the Sentarians’ deadline approaching, he had to decipher the secrets of the Earthkeepers’ knowledge and complete Project Eden. The future of Earth depended on one question: could humanity’s resilience and ingenuity overcome both its own flaws and the might of an alien superpower?
